With Love Crosses Rs 10 Crore Milestone in India
The Tamil-Telugu bilingual film 'With Love' has maintained its strong momentum at the box office, successfully crossing the significant Rs 10 crore India net mark by its fifth day of release. Directed by debutant filmmaker Madhan, the romantic drama features a talented ensemble cast including Abishan Jeevinth, Anaswara Rajan, and Harish Kumar in pivotal roles.
Steady Box Office Performance Across Five Days
According to industry tracking website Sacnilk, 'With Love' has demonstrated remarkable consistency in its theatrical run. The film accumulated an estimated Rs 8.95 crore during its first four days, followed by an additional Rs 1.54 crore on Tuesday, bringing the total India net collection to approximately Rs 10.49 crore.
The day-wise breakdown reveals a pattern of steady performance:
- Day 3 (Sunday): Highest single-day collection at Rs 3.2 crore
- Day 4 (Monday): Expected weekday dip to Rs 1.65 crore
- Day 5 (Tuesday): Strong hold with Rs 1.54 crore
Industry analysts note that the Monday-to-Tuesday drop of just Rs 0.11 crore indicates excellent audience retention, particularly impressive for a non-holiday weekday.
Regional Performance and Occupancy Patterns
The film is performing notably better in its Tamil version compared to the Telugu adaptation, though both language versions are showing positive trends. Tuesday's occupancy rates demonstrated healthy audience engagement across both markets.
Tamil Version Occupancy (Tuesday):
- Morning shows: 14.06%
- Afternoon shows: 21.39%
- Evening shows: 19.13%
- Night shows: 23.14%
Telugu Version Occupancy (Tuesday):
- Morning shows: 9.59%
- Afternoon shows: 13.40%
- Evening shows: 10.43%
- Night shows: 18.43%
The night show occupancy of 23.14% in Tamil and 18.43% in Telugu is particularly encouraging for a regular weekday, suggesting strong word-of-mouth promotion among working audiences.
